摘要
A power system harmonic detection technique based on frequency domain interpolation wavelet transform is proposed in this paper. Aiming at harmonic detection, Fast Fourier transform (FFT) can only detect integer harmonics; Short Time Fourier transform (STFT) can detect non-integer harmonics with low resolution; wavelet transform can detect non-integer harmonics, but it have spectral aliasing and spectral leakage phenomenon, which result in low resolution. So this paper use frequency domain interpolation algorithm to detect harmonic signal by choosing Shannon wavelet. Simulation and comparative results obtained by three algorithms reveal that the proposed method can effectively eliminate spectral aliasing, spectral leakage and Gibbs phenomenon, can precisely detect harmonic signal, so it provide an effective means for power system harmonic analysis and detection.
